Winbox Login Page Not Loading Properly

One of the most common issues is when the login page refuses to load or keeps buffering.

This can happen due to browser cache conflicts, outdated cookies, or temporary server delays.

Start by refreshing the page once. If that doesn’t help, clear your browser cache and cookies. Browsers store old data that may conflict with updated website versions. After clearing, close the browser fully and reopen it.

If the page still does not load, try using a different browser. Switching from Chrome to Firefox or Edge often solves compatibility issues instantly. You can also try incognito mode, which runs without stored cache data.

If you are using the mobile app and the page does not load, check for app updates. Outdated versions may not connect properly to newer servers.

Incorrect Username Or Password Message

Seeing “Invalid Username or Password” is frustrating, especially when you are confident the details are correct.

The most common reason is a typing mistake. Password fields are case-sensitive, so even one capital letter in the wrong place can block access. Carefully type your credentials manually instead of copy-pasting.

Sometimes, copy-paste includes hidden spaces at the beginning or end of the password. This small detail can cause repeated failures.

If you recently changed your password, double-check that you are not using the old one. Many users forget that they updated their credentials during a previous session.

If you genuinely cannot remember your password, use the password recovery feature. Enter your registered email or phone number and follow the reset instructions carefully. Make sure you access the recovery link quickly, as some reset links expire for security reasons.

Login Button Not Working Or Not Responding

Another common issue in 2026 is when the login button appears clickable, but nothing happens.

This can be caused by browser extensions such as ad blockers or privacy tools. Some extensions block scripts required for secure login authentication.

Temporarily disable browser extensions and try again. If it works, you can later adjust extension settings to allow the site.

If you are using the mobile app, check whether the app needs updating. An outdated app version may not communicate properly with updated servers.

Restarting your device can also clear minor background conflicts that prevent buttons from functioning properly.

Problems With Two-Factor Authentication

Two-factor authentication adds extra protection by sending a verification code to your phone or email. While this improves security, it sometimes creates login delays.

If you do not receive the verification code, first check your spam or junk email folder. For SMS codes, ensure your phone has a network signal.

Network congestion or delayed SMS delivery can cause slow code arrival. Wait a few minutes before requesting another code.

If you recently changed your phone number or lost access to your email, you may need to contact support to update your security details. For safety reasons, the platform will verify your identity before making changes.

Never share your verification code with anyone, even if someone claims to be support staff.

Login Works On One Network But Not Another

It is possible for your Winbox login to work perfectly on Wi-Fi but fail when you switch to mobile data, or the other way around. This situation can be confusing because it makes it seem like the issue is random. In reality, when login works on one network but not another, the cause is almost always related to connection settings rather than your account.

One common reason is ISP-level filtering. Some internet service providers apply network filters or restrictions that affect access to certain types of websites. When you switch from your home Wi-Fi to mobile data, you are essentially using a different provider with different routing rules. If one provider has stricter filtering or routing delays, the login page may load slowly, fail to connect securely, or time out during authentication.

DNS conflicts can also cause this issue. DNS is responsible for translating website names into IP addresses. If your network is using a slow or outdated DNS server, it may struggle to connect to the correct Winbox server location. This can result in login errors, incomplete page loading, or security warnings. Changing networks automatically switches DNS servers, which is why login may suddenly work on another connection.

Network stability is another factor. Wi-Fi signals can weaken due to distance from the router, interference from walls, or multiple connected devices consuming bandwidth. On mobile data, weak signal strength or temporary carrier congestion can interrupt secure login requests. Even a brief drop in signal during authentication can cause the system to reject the session.

To troubleshoot, start by restarting your router if you are on Wi-Fi. Wait at least one full minute before turning it back on to allow the connection to reset properly. If you are using mobile data, turn airplane mode on for about 20 seconds and then turn it off again.

You can also try manually switching between Wi-Fi and mobile data to test consistency. If login consistently fails on one network but always works on another, you have confirmed that the issue is connection-related rather than account-related.
